Key Details and Opportunities
Malta's educational system is largely based on the British model, ensuring a familiar and high standard of teaching and learning. Universities in Malta offer a wide array of programs across various disciplines, including business, engineering, IT, health sciences, and hospitality. The academic year typically commences in September or October, with application deadlines usually falling between March and May for the following academic year. However, it's crucial for students to check the specific timelines for their chosen programs and institutions, as these can vary. Many Maltese universities also offer English-taught programs, eliminating language barriers for international students.
The cost of living in Malta is considerably lower than in many other European countries. Accommodation, food, and transportation expenses are more manageable, making it an affordable choice for students on a budget. Tuition fees at Maltese universities are also competitive, often lower than those in countries like the UK, USA, or Canada. This financial advantage, coupled with the quality of education, makes Malta a highly attractive proposition.
How to Prepare
Embarking on an educational journey to Malta requires careful planning and preparation. Here are some key steps Indian students should consider:
- Research Programs and Universities: Identify courses and institutions that align with your academic and career aspirations. Look into program structures, faculty expertise, and research opportunities.
- Check Eligibility Criteria: Each university and program will have specific admission requirements, including academic qualifications (e.g., 12th-grade marks, Bachelor's degree scores), English language proficiency tests (like IELTS or TOEFL), and any prerequisite subjects.
- Gather Required Documents: This typically includes academic transcripts, certificates, a statement of purpose, letters of recommendation, a valid passport, and proof of financial support.
- Understand the Visa Process: Indian students will need a student visa to study in Malta. Familiarize yourself with the application procedures, required documents, and processing times. It's advisable to start this process well in advance.
- Financial Planning: Create a realistic budget that covers tuition fees, living expenses, health insurance, and travel costs. Explore scholarship opportunities if available.
- English Language Proficiency: If your previous education was not in English, ensure you meet the English language requirements of your chosen institution.
